Output 3a58e9392328597c1eee55be5a92841e051dfd5c0f0b9e16db062da8227d3b17: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a3af28b20a1bff91bf69dfe50a1ddbb8492a34 OP_EQUAL
address
39mhUQMTjoxRzpqqyWcfpeP8BFHQFQAQ6o
transaction
3a58e9392328597c1eee55be5a92841e051dfd5c0f0b9e16db062da8227d3b17
spent
true